Key Features to Consider
When selecting a small folding mobility scooter, it's necessary to think about numerous aspects to guarantee the best option for your way of life:

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can support the user's weight easily.

Battery Life: Look for a design that supplies adequate variety for your needs without requiring regular recharges.

Reduce of Folding: Investigate how simple the scooter is to fold and unfold. An easy to use system can conserve time and effort.

Comfort: Opt for models with padded seats and adjustable functions to improve the riding experience.

Wheels: Check whether the scooter's wheels appropriate for urban and rural environments to ensure it can handle numerous terrains.

1. Are small folding mobility scooters street legal?
Yes, the majority of small folding mobility scooters are street legal as long as they comply with regional policies. It's advisable to check local laws concerning scooter use.
2. For how long do batteries last in small folding scooters?
The battery life can vary significantly between designs but typically lasts around 1-2 years with appropriate care and recharging practices.
3. Can I use a small folding mobility scooter on rugged terrain?
While lots of small folding scooters are created for both indoor and outdoor use, rough surfaces might position difficulties. Picking a design with larger wheels and a robust suspension system is a good idea for off-road use.
4. How quickly can small folding mobility scooters go?
A lot of small folding scooters have a top speed ranging in between 4 to 6 miles per hour, sufficient for browsing urban settings.
5. Do I need a prescription for a mobility scooter?
Usually, a prescription is not required to acquire a mobility scooter. Nevertheless, obtaining medical advice is advised for the best suitable for your needs.
